Transthoracic Device Closure, Transcatheter Device Closure, and Surgical Repair via Right Submammary Thoracotomy for Restrictive Ventricular Septal Defect, a Respective Comparative Study.

Conclusions: Transthoracic device closure, transcatheter device closure, and surgical repair via right submammary thoracotomy for restrictive VSD repair are all safe and feasible. These three treatments have their own disadvantages and advantages and should be selected according to individual patients. PMID: 31366250 [PubMed - as supplied by publisher]
